GE Healthcare Head of GMS Strategy and Operations in Eindhoven, Netherlands

Job Description Summary

Job Description

Job Summary : We are seeking an experienced and visionary Head of GMS Strategy and Operations to lead our Medical and Pharmacovigilance department's strategic and strategy realisation initiatives. This role will be responsible for overseeing budget management, clinical trial governance, medical information alignment, project management, coordination of global medical processes, change management, performance tracking and standardization of global deliverables, among other critical areas

Key Responsibilities :

Budget Management :

  • Develop and manage the Medical and PV department's budget, ensuring optimal allocation of resources.

  • Monitor budget performance and implement cost-effective strategies.

  • Collaborate with Finance and other departments to align budgetary goals with organizational objectives.

Clinical Trial Governance :

  • Oversee the planning, execution, and governance of ISTs and GE HC sponsored studies

  • Ensure compliance with regulatory requirements and ethical standards.

  • Coordinate with external partners, including CROs and research institutions as necessary

Medical Information :

  • Lead the development and dissemination of accurate and timely medical information to internal and external stakeholders.

  • Ensure that medical communications are evidence-based and aligned with current guidelines.

Project Management :

  • Manage and oversee key medical projects from initiation to completion.

  • Develop project plans, set milestones, and ensure timely delivery.

  • Coordinate cross-functional teams to achieve project objectives.

Global Medical Processes Coordination :

  • Standardize and streamline global medical processes to enhance efficiency and consistency.

  • Foster collaboration and communication across global medical teams.

  • Ensure alignment of medical strategies with global business goals.

Standardization of Global Deliverables :

  • Develop and implement standardized templates and processes for global deliverables.

  • Ensure the consistency and quality of medical documentation and reports.

  • Monitor and evaluate the effectiveness of standardized processes and make improvements as needed.

Qualifications :

  • Advanced degree in Medicine, Life Sciences, or a related field.

  • Minimum of 15 years of experience in medical affairs, drug safety, clinical development, or a related field.

  • Proven track record of successfully managing budgets and leading clinical trial governance.

  • Strong project management skills with experience in coordinating global medical processes.

  • Excellent communication and leadership abilities.

  • Knowledge of regulatory requirements and industry guidelines.

  • Experience at local, regional and global level

  • Direct team leadership of teams of 10+ Prior experience in turnaround or transformation scenarios where you were pivotal in changing how an organisation operated on local, regional and global level

  • Prior experience as a country Medical Director desirable

  • Prior pharmaceutical industry experience in mid- to large companies desirable

  • Prior experience in similar roles strongly preferred

Skills :

  • Strategic thinking and problem-solving abilities.

  • Financial acumen and budget management expertise.

  • Proficiency in medical information management and dissemination.

  • Strong organizational and multitasking skills.

  • Ability to lead and inspire cross-functional teams.

  • Familiarity with global medical processes and standardization practices.
